This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] LAUNCHXL-CC1350:CC1350/CC1310与 CC1101和 CC1200兼容

Guru**** 2537260 points
Other Parts Discussed in Thread: CC1310, CC1350, CC1101, CC1200, LAUNCHXL-CC1350, CC1100

请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/wireless-connectivity/sub-1-ghz-group/sub-1-ghz/f/sub-1-ghz-forum/802218/launchxl-cc1350-cc1350-cc1310-compatibility-with-cc1101-and-cc1200

器件型号:LAUNCHXL-CC1350
主题中讨论的其他部件:CC1310CC1350CC1101CC1200CC1100

 早上好、

 我对 CC1350/CC1310有一些疑问。

 我的公司使用 CC1101和 CC1200在不同的自制设备之间进行自定义通信。

 目前、我们正在考虑改变现有产品的架构、但我们需要继续与这些(未来)旧设备通信。  我们已经开始寻找新的射频收发器、例如具有集成 MCU 的 cc1350/CC1310、但使用旧的 CC1101模块和 LAUNCHXL-CC1350 、使用 Smart RFStudio 7设置 LAUNCHXL-CC1350板、无法获取有效信息、始终在 Smart RFStudio 上检测到 CRC 错误。

 我的问题是、CC1350/CC1310 (从通信角度来看)与 CC1101和 CC1200兼容? 或者、我应该继续使用 CC1101和 CC1200、以避免与旧设备兼容?

 非常感谢。

 Javier。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    您是否有一个 SmartRF Studio xml 文件、该文件显示了您正在用于基于 CC1101/CC1200的系统的设置? 如果没有、请提供设置+寄存器设置的说明。 正常情况下、启动通信不会出现问题(如 dev.ti.com/.../node 中所示)
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    您好、

    非常感谢您的帮助。 连接了两个器件的 XML SmartRF Studio。
    设置是在亚马逊购买的 CC1101板、使用 Arduino 进行编程、而另一方面是 LAUCHXL-CC1350开发板。
    我使用了亚马逊的 CC1101、因为我想制作一个简单的测试台、而不是依赖于公司现有的当前硬件、这些电路板确实使用了使用汇编程序编的旧 PIC 微控制器、而且速度更快、 而且更简单、只需使用 Arduino 即可测试两台设备之间的连接性和兼容性、而不会引入使用具有旧编程语言的旧 Micro 的编程错误。
    Arduino 使用 SPI 总线设置所有 CC1101寄存器、我知道代码工作正常、因为我使用一个 Arduino 传输和另一个接收进行了测试、并且测试成功。

    CC1101器件的 XML 文件:


    CC1101
    已保存配置数据


    地址
    0x01


    AGCCTRL0
    0xb2.


    AGCCTRL1
    0x00


    AGCCTRL2
    0xc7


    BSCFG
    0x1c


    CHANNR
    0x01


    FOCCFG
    0x1d


    FREND0
    0x17


    FREND1
    0xb6.


    FREQ0
    0x6A


    FREQ1
    0x65


    FREQ2
    0x21


    FSCAL0
    0x11


    FSCAL1
    0x00


    FSCAL3.
    0xEA


    FSCTRL1
    0x08


    IOCFG0
    0x80


    IOCFG2
    0x07


    MCSM0
    0x18


    MCSM1
    0x0C


    MDMCFG1
    0x20


    MDMCFG2
    0x10


    MDMCFG3
    0xf8


    MDMCFG4
    0x5b


    PA_TABLE0
    0x03


    PA_Table1
    0x17


    PA_Table2
    0x1d


    PA_Table3
    0x26


    PA_Table4
    0x50


    PA_Table5
    0x86


    PA_TABLE6
    0xcd


    PA_TABLE7
    0xC0


    PKTCTRL0
    0x40


    PKTCTRL1
    0x02


    PKTLEN
    0x07


    SYNC0
    0x43


    SYNC1
    0x57


    测试1
    0x3F


    测试2
    0x81


    WORCTRL
    0x09


    WOREVT0
    0x26


    WOREVT1
    0x02



    2.
    0
    2.
    1
    -1
    -1
    2.


    0
    2.
    -1
    26.000000


    1
    0
    -1
    0
    0


    -1
    2.


    30
    100
    100

    13 0d 89 0A 1c db ae 32 20 9a 50 ee 40 78 36 FD 12 49 32 F6 9e 7d 49 dc ad 4F 14 f2




    2.
    0
    0
    1
    0
    0
    0


    100
    100

    0
    0
    0
    2.

    0
    0


    0


    -1



    和 CC1350 xml 文件:


    CC1350_PROP_PG21
    已保存配置数据

    RF_MODE_Proprietary sub_1
    rf_patch_cpe_genfsk

    rf_patch_rfe_genfsk



    0x00000808
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000001
    0x0000000A
    0x0000aaaa
    0x00000001
    0x57435743
    0x00000000


    0x00000809
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000


    0x0000080a
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000


    0x00000402


    0x00000810
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000


    0x00000807
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000001
    0x00000004
    0x00000001
    0x57435743
    0x00000000


    0x00000802
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000001
    0x00000001
    0x00000000
    0x00000000
    0x00000000
    0x00000000


    0x00003803
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000001
    0x00000000
    0x00000010
    0x00000014
    0x00000000
    0x00000000
    0x00000000
    0x57435743
    0x00000000


    0x00003801
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000001
    0x00000008
    0x00000014
    0x57435743
    0x00000000


    0x00003808
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000001
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000


    0x00003809
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000001
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000


    0x00003804
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000001
    0x00000000
    0x00000000
    0x57435743
    0x00000000
    0x00000007
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000


    0x00003802
    0x00000002
    0x00000000
    0x00000000
    0x00000000
    0x00000001
    0x00000020
    0x00000080
    0x57435743
    0x00000007
    0x00000000
    0x00000003
    0x00000001
    0x00000000
    0x00000000
    0x00000000


    0x00003806
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000001
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000


    0x00003807
    0x00003400
    0x00000000
    0x00000000
    0x00000000
    0x00000001
    0x000005F1
    0x00fff80f
    0x00000029.
    0x00000040
    0x000020a0
    0x00000008
    0x0000bc2b
    0x00000000
    0x00000364
    0x00008000
    0x00000005


    MCE_RFE_OVERRIDE (0、4、0、1、0、0)


    HW_REG_OVERRIDE (0x4038、0x0037)
    0x000684A3
    HW_REG_OVERRIDE (0x4020、0x7F00)
    HW_REG_OVERRIDE (0x4064、0x0040)
    0xB1070503
    0x05330523
    0x0A480583
    0x7AB80603
    ADI_REG_OVERRIDE (1、4、0x9F)
    ADI_HALFREG_OVERRIDE (1、7、0x4、0x4)
    0x02010403
    0x00108463
    0x04B00243


    HW32_array_override (0x405C、1)
    0x18000200


    ADI_HALFREG_OVERRIDE (0、61、0xF、0x0)


    0x00038883
    HW_REG_OVERRIDE (0x6084、0x35F1)


    HW_REG_OVERRIDE (0x6088、0x101C)
    HW_REG_OVERRIDE (0x608C、0x0813)


    0x00FB88A3




    0x00003805
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000001
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000


    0x00000813
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000


    0x00000801
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000


    0x0000080c.
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000


    0x0000080d
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000


    0x00000804
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000


    0x00000803
    0x00000400
    0x00000000
    0x00000000
    0x00000000
    0x00000001
    0x00000364
    0x00004ccd
    0x00000000


    0x00000812
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000


    0x0000080b
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000
    0x00000000


    0x00000401



    2.
    2.
    779 - 930 MHz 频带的设置;200 kbps、2-GFSK、70 kHz 偏差
    3.


    0
    2.


    12.


    1
    0
    -1
    0
    0


    0
    2.


    100
    20.
    0C 95 68 97 43 03 27 7f 5c 83 85 0b 08 D5 D4 95 47 C6

    2.
    0
    1
    0
    0
    0
    1
    20.
    0
    20.
    1
    0
    2.
    0
    0
    0
    24


    20.

    0C 95 68 97 43 03 27 7f 5c 83 85 0b 08 D5 D4 95 47 C6


    100
    0x57435743
    2.
    0
    0

    0
    0



    正如我告诉你们的那样,非常感谢你们的帮助,我确信这会是我所犯的错误。。 确实、这是我第一次使用这种设备、我没有经验、但我希望我能学到很多。

    此致。

    Javier。
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    是否可以附加 xml 文件而不是将内容复制/粘贴到帖子中?
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

     是的、很抱歉我上次没有看到如何执行它。

    e2e.ti.com/.../CC1350_5F00_SmartRFStudio_5F00_config.xmle2e.ti.com/.../CC1101_5F00_micro.xml

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    出于某种原因、我根本没有让这些工具起作用、但我自己做了:

    e2e.ti.com/.../cc1101_5F00_TI.xmle2e.ti.com/.../CC1350_5F00_TI.xml

    在使用附加的设置进行测试时、我没有收到任何 CRC 错误。  

    请注意 、您应该查看 http://www.ti.com/lit/an/swra522e/swra522e.pdf 以获得100kbps 的最佳 AGC_REF 值、从200kbps 开始将为100kbps 提供稍微不理想的设置。  

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

     您好!

     非常感谢您的帮助。

     我刚刚使用了 SmartRF Studio (CC1101_TI)的参数值来设置由 Arduino 控制的 CC1101、我直接使用 SmartRF Studio 将 CC1350配置加载到 LaunchXL-CC1350、但我仍然只收到 CRC 错误。  我没有检查从 CC1350传输和在 CC1101上接收、但我知道结果是相同的。

     当我有时间时、我将检查 CC1101参数以查看您在设置中引入了哪些更改、并尝试了解与设置配置的差异(我假设主要是 GDO0和 GDO2连接。 我认为您使用的是 CC1100开发套件。 TI 提供的电路板、这就是为什么它不能为您提供我为该收发器连接的 XML)。

     我会在几天内告诉您我的结果。

     此致。

     Javier。

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    这是您编写 CC1100开发板的拼写错误吗? 我在测试时使用了 CC1101EM。
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    不、不、评估模块、开发板、对我来说是相同的、没关系。
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    这是当前的状态、您是否正在从我的身边等待?
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    您好!

    不、我正在等一会儿、尝试看看您的配置为什么对您有用、而不是对我有用。 唯一的区别是与 CC1101模块的通信方法、但我需要一些时间来分析它、现在我没有了。
    我是否必须解决问题、稍后在有时间时再回来?

    此致、非常感谢您的帮助。

    Javier。
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    为了确保客户及时获得问题的答案、我们提供了仪表板和指标。 将此选项保持打开几周将使此主题看起来好像我们尚未完成我们的任务。 按"TI 认为已解决"将暂时关闭、但您可以在4周内发布新帖子以重新打开它。